Tiffin Top
Tiffin Top, sometimes called Dorothy’s Seat, is a fantastic place in Nainital where you can see stunning views of the town and the tall mountains that surround it. It’s an ideal spot for a relaxed walk, and you can even have a picnic there. It’s like a big lookout point where you can admire the beautiful scenery.
- Famous For: Spectacular views and a picturesque setting.
- Price: Nominal entry fee.
- Opening Time: Generally opens early in the morning.
- Pro Tip: Pack your breakfast or snacks to relish while admiring the sunrise.

Tibetan Market
The Tibetan Market in Nainital is a lively place where you can find all kinds of handmade crafts, pretty Tibetan jewelry, clothes, and try some delicious local food. It’s like a dream come true for people who love to shop, and it’s also a great way to learn about Tibetan culture while you shop. So, it’s not just a shopping place; it’s like going on a little adventure too!
- Famous For: Unique Tibetan goods and delectable momos.
- Price: Varies depending on your purchases.
- Opening Time: Opens around 9:00 AM.
- Pro Tip: Bargain for the best deals, and don’t miss trying the momos.

Nainital Ropeway
The Nainital Ropeway is like a big, high-up cable car ride that takes you on a thrilling journey. From up there, you get to see the beautiful Nainital Lake and the tall Himalayan mountains. The ride ends at a place called Snow View Point, which is like a spot where you can see some of the most incredible views ever. It’s like being on top of the world and seeing the whole town from way up high!
- Famous For: Panoramic views
- Price: Approximately INR 300 per person.
- Opening Time: Usually from 10:00 AM to 5:00 PM.
- Pro Tip: If you’re afraid of heights, please avoid the ropeway activity.

Nainital Zoo
The Nainital Zoo is a special zoo located high up in the mountains. What makes it unique is that it’s home to some amazing animals that are used to living in the Himalayan region, like the Himalayan black bear and the snow leopard. If you really like animals, especially the ones that live in the mountains, then you shouldn’t miss visiting this zoo. It’s a great place to see these incredible creatures up close and learn more about them.
- Famous For: High-altitude wildlife and conservation efforts.
- Price: Reasonable entry fee.
- Opening Time: Generally opens around 9:30 AM.
- Pro Tip: Plan your visit in the morning when the animals are more active.

Cheena Peak
Cheena Peak, also called Naina Peak, is like the highest mountain in Nainital. When you climb to the top, you can see all around, including the tall Himalayan mountains and the town below. It’s a bit like a magical viewpoint where you can take in breathtaking views of nature. If you enjoy walking and exploring, this place is like a dream come true for you. It’s where trekkers and nature lovers can have a fantastic time. So, if you’re up for an adventure and some amazing scenery, Cheena Peak is the place to go!
- Famous For: Stunning vistas and trekking.
- Price: Nominal entry fee.
- Opening Time: Generally opens early in the morning.
- Pro Tip: Start your trek early to enjoy the serene sunrise views.

Pangot And Kilbury Bird Sanctuary
Pangot and Kilbury Bird Sanctuary is like a dream come true for people who love birds. It’s a special place where you can find lots of different birds, especially ones that you might not see anywhere else, like rare Himalayan birds. It’s so peaceful and quiet there, which makes it a perfect spot for birdwatching. Imagine sitting quietly and watching colorful birds flying around in a beautiful natural setting. If you’re a bird enthusiast, this place is like a little piece of paradise waiting for you to explore.
- Famous For: Birdwatching and Himalayan bird species.
- Price: Minimal or no entry fee.
- Opening Time: Birdwatching is best during early mornings.
- Pro Tip: Bring binoculars and a bird guidebook for a rewarding birding experience.

Naina Devi
Naina Devi Temple is a special place for people who follow the Hindu religion. It’s like a beautiful and important temple right next to Nainital Lake. This temple is all about worshipping Goddess Naina Devi, and for many people, it’s a very important and meaningful place. It’s like a symbol of faith and belief, and when you visit, you can feel the religious importance it holds for many. So, if you want to experience a place of worship and spirituality in a serene setting, Naina Devi Temple is a must-visit.
- Famous For: Spiritual devotion and scenic beauty.
- Price: Usually, no entry fee.
- Opening Time: Opens early in the morning and remains open till late evening.
- Pro Tip: Visit during the evening ‘aarti’ ceremony for a serene spiritual experience.
